What are some common challenges faced by Senior Service professionals, and how can they effectively address them?

Senior Service professionals often encounter challenges such as managing complex client needs, overseeing junior staff, and ensuring high-quality service delivery under tight deadlines. Balancing operational efficiency with personalized service requires strong time-management and communication skills. Effective leaders in this role proactively foster teamwork, provide mentorship, and implement continuous process improvements to address these challenges and maintain client satisfaction.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Senior Service professional,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Senior Service professional, you need extensive experience in customer service, problem-solving abilities, and often a relevant degree or equivalent experience. Familiarity with CRM systems, ticketing platforms, and industry-specific software is typically required, along with any certifications related to service management. Leadership, conflict resolution, and excellent communication are crucial soft skills that distinguish top performers in this role. These skills are vital for managing complex service issues, guiding teams, and ensuring high levels of client satisfaction.

What is a Senior Service?

A Senior Service typically refers to a professional who oversees and manages customer service operations at an advanced level. This role involves supervising service teams, resolving complex customer issues, and implementing strategies to improve service quality and efficiency. Senior Service professionals also train junior staff, analyze service data, and work closely with management to align service standards with company goals. Their experience and leadership are essential in maintaining high levels of customer satisfaction and operational excellence.

JOB SUMMARY:
The Senior Service Engineer serves as the technical authority for field service operations and advanced troubleshooting of charging systems. This role provides engineering-level support to internal Field Service Technicians and cross-functional teams to diagnose complex hardware, software, electrical, and networking issues that cannot be resolved through standard service procedures. 
The Senior Service Engineer is responsible for developing service processes, improving equipment reliability, performing root cause analysis, validating corrective actions, and driving continuous improvements across the service organization. 
 
JOB RESPONSIBILITIES:
● Serve as the highest level of technical escalation for Field Service Engineers and internal technical support teams.
● Diagnose complex electrical, mechanical, networking, firmware, and software issues affecting DC fast charging systems.
● Lead root cause investigations for recurring field failures and coordinate corrective actions with Engineering teams.
● Analyze field data, service reports, diagnostic logs, and performance trends to identify reliability improvements.
● Develop, validate, and continuously improve troubleshooting procedures, service documentation, technical bulletins, and repair       standards.
● Support new product introductions by reviewing serviceability, maintenance requirements, and field readiness.
● Evaluate returned components and failed equipment to determine failure mechanisms and recommend corrective actions.
● Develop preventive maintenance strategies and service best practices to improve charger uptime and reduce service costs.
● Mentor and train Field Service Engineers and Technical Support personnel on advanced troubleshooting techniques and diagnostic methodologies.
● Support development and validation of firmware upgrades, software releases, and hardware revisions from a service perspective.
● Recommend tools, equipment, spare parts inventories, and diagnostic methods to improve field service effectiveness.
● Create and maintain engineering documentation including wiring diagrams, service manuals, repair procedures, and technical training materials.
●Travel domestically as required to support complex field issues, engineering evaluations, and technician training.
● Perform other duties as assigned.
JOB QUALIFICATIONS:
● Bachelor's degree in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ering, Mechanical Engineering, or a related field preferred.
●Solid understanding of OCCP as it relates to EV chargers
●5+ years of experience in field service engineering, EV chargers, power electronics, industrial equipment, or a related industry.
●Strong knowledge of AC/DC power systems, electrical troubleshooting, networking, and diagnostic tools.
●Experience with Linux, firmware updates, and industrial communication protocols is preferred.
●Proven ability to perform root cause analysis and drive technical problem resolution.
● Ability to manage multiple priorities while working independently and collaboratively.
